Abstract
In the last decade, several achievements have been reported to the modification of the membrane. Reviews and paper articles have been flooded the publishing house focusing on the development of membrane for various applications such as photocatalysis, anti-fouling, and desalination. Although many breakthroughs have been compiled and reported, much emphasis has been targeted to the widely used methods such as dip-coating, blending, and vacuum filtration for membrane modification. This review literature aims to feature the next strategies of membrane modification, which involve particle manipulation by magnetic force. Each of the works applying the magnetic induces membrane fabrication are discussed to highlight the impact of magnetic force during membrane fabrication towards the membrane structure and performance. Therefore, the recent trends of membrane casting procedure combined with the magnetic field are reviewed separately along with the alternatives method for migrating the catalyst.
